This in-person course, which takes about 6 hours, teaches the same topics as the online babysitter training class, plus it offers hands-on skills practice and additional training in first aid. You can also sign up for Babysitter’s Training with Pediatric First Aid/CPR, which takes about 9 ½ hours and also offers a 2-year certification in Pediatric First Aid/CPR. A digital certificate is available upon successful completion of this course. In class, you learn how to: - Respond to emergencies with first aid, rescue breathing and more - Make good decisions under pressure - Communicate effectively with parents - Recognize safety and hygiene issues - Manage young children - Feed, diaper and care for infants - Start your babysitting business.

Teaches responsible and safe babysitting techniques to adolescents. Topics include, but not limited to, infant and child care, basic first aid, rescue skills, injury prevention, behavior management, and nurturing techniques. All participants receive a manual and a test is given at the end of the course. Provides instructional materials and training to enable organizations to offer the Safe Sitter course.
